UMGC 2025 Tokyo Commencement

Saturday, April 12, 2025 at 11:00 a.m.

The New Sanno in Tokyo, Japan

Congratulations on earning your degree with University of Maryland Global Campus Asia. We are looking forward to sharing this memorable occasion with you, your family, and your guests.

Schedule of Events for the 2025 Tokyo Commencement
7:30 a.m. – 9:30 a.m.Commencement Portraits (Optional): A professional photographer will be onsite for graduates who wish to have a portrait photo taken. Please bring your pre-purchased regalia to the photography session. Family members are welcome to join in the portraits. The cost of the photos is based on vendor pricing. Photos will be mailed to you by the vendor.
7:30 a.m. – 9:30 a.m.Graduate Check-in and Line-up: Graduates will be directed to a location at the hotel to check-in and robe. Graduate marshals will provide guidance about where and how to assemble.
9:30 a.m. – 10:30 a.m.Pre-processional & Rehearsal: Graduates will receive a ceremony briefing, including a practice run of the processional and recessional in full regalia. After the practice run, graduates will immediately reassemble at the check-in location until the processional begins.
10:30 a.m. – 11:00 a.m.Guest Seating: Doors will be open for guest seating at 10:30 a.m. Space is limited and may be standing room only. For this reason, we ask you to limit your guests to four guests per graduate. Children are welcome but we will also have a designated “child room” located in Wellington’s, across from the ballroom.
11:00 a.m.Processional Begins: Graduates will march from the formation area to the main hall, followed by faculty and the platform party.
1:00 pm. – 3:00 p.m.Post-Commencement Reception: A reception with light appetizers honoring the graduates will be held approximately 30 minutes after the commencement ceremony concludes (delay is to allow the hotel staff to set up the reception space).

Regalia (cap and gown): All graduates must wear regalia to participate in commencement. Regalia must be ordered through our vendor Oak Hall by March 14, 2025 to allow for shipping time. Please note that shipping to an APO/FPO address is considered domestic (USA) shipping (not international, even if the APO/FPO location is outside of the USA). Be sure to select USA as the country for APO/FPO orders. No regalia will be available for rental or purchase on the day of the event. Stoles and sashes are optional and not part of the required regalia.

  • Please be sure to remove your gown from the packing material and hang it to remove wrinkles prior to the ceremony day. We recommend that you STEAM your gown to remove creases and wrinkles. Use care with an iron since a hot iron can burn the fabric easily. Steamers will be available for you to use on the day of the ceremony for touch ups.
  • Honor cords will be provided by UMGC for graduates who have earned them.

Commencement Dress Code: All graduates are required to wear regalia (graduation cap and gown) to commencement.

  • We encourage you to wear business casual attire under your gown and comfortable shoes. Guests are not permitted to accompany graduates to the robing area.
  • Note that Graduates are not permitted to have any items (purses, cell phones, etc.) in their hands when they line-up and the graduation gowns do not have pockets.  Please leave all items with your guest, or in your car or room.

Guests: Due to space constraints, each graduate may have up to four guests attend the ceremony. We anticipate that there may be standing room only and we encourage you to celebrate your achievement with a wider group of family and friends at a different location after the ceremony. Children are welcome at the ceremony but we ask that you take restless children out of the venue.

The New Sanno hotel is considered a U.S. military installation and has special requirements for non-SOFA graduates and guests to enter the hotel. If you or any of your guests are non-SOFA, please forward the following information before March 1, 2025 for each person planning to attend to commencement-asia@umgc.edu:

  • Sponsor (Graduate) Name, Guest Last Name and First Name, Nationality, Gender, Age (if guest is a child).
  • For ceremony attendees who are designated Third-Country Nationals, please also complete this Designated Country Access Pass Entry Request Form (see form for list of Third-Country nationals). The form and required documentation must be submitted to commencement-asia@umgc.edu no later than March 1, 2025.
  • Note that all non-SOFA attendees must present a passport, Japanese driver’s license, or other government-issued picture ID at the gate in order to gain entry to the commencement venue.

Lodging: UMGC Asia has reserved a block of rooms for a two-night stay at the New Sanno hotel for SOFA status graduates and their guests.  If you requested a room at the New Sanno along with your RSVP, you should expect to receive a confirmation of your request by Friday, March 7. If you haven’t received confirmation, contact commencement-asia@umgc.edu. Please do not contact the New Sanno hotel directly because UMGC has already blocked rooms for graduates. For alternative lodging options near the New Sanno, please see this Google Map link.

Parking: The New Sanno has limited parking space on a first-come, first-served basis for SOFA status graduates and guests only. Non-SOFA graduates and guests will not be able to park at the installation.

Bus transportation: UMGC will provide two buses between Yokota Air Base and the New Sanno hotel free of charge.

Depart Yokota (from Kanto Lodge) to the New Sanno:

  • Bus 1: Depart at 0630 - primarily reserved for staff and graduates.
  • Bus 2: Depart at 0730 - primarily reserved for faculty, graduates' guests, and UMGC invited guests.

Buses will depart the New Sanno to return to Yokota at 1500 and 1600.

Who is eligible to attend Commencement?

Students who graduated in Summer 2024, Fall 2024 or Winter 2025 (MBA and MSTL programs) with an associate’s degree or higher can attend one of the Spring 2025 commencement ceremonies.

  • If you’ve applied for graduation and are due to complete your program in Spring 2025, you can also participate. 
  • If your graduation date is outside of the above dates and you wish to participate in one of this year’s commencement ceremonies, please contact commencement-asia@umgc.edu.

All 2024-25 graduates (undergraduate and graduate) and eligible graduate candidates will receive an invitation to attend commencement in mid January, 2025, including a direct link to RSVP and order regalia. If you think that you are eligible for commencement but have not received an e-mail by March 1, 2025 from UMGC Asia inviting you to RSVP, please contact our commencement team at commencement-asia@umgc.edu.

When do I need to apply for graduation?

You must apply for gradation in order to have your degree conferred. You can apply for graduation from your MyUMGC portal. Deadlines for Spring 2025:

  • February 15, 2025: Undergraduate students (associate and bachelor's degrees)
  • March 1, 2025: Graduate students (master's degrees)

Applying by the deadline ensures that you will receive an invitation to the commencement ceremony and will be included in the commencement program. If you miss the deadline to apply for graduation or don’t get an invitation to attend commencement, please contact us at commencement-asia@umgc.edu.
